package org.apache.jdo.tck.api.persistencemanager;
import javax.jdo.Transaction;
import org.apache.jdo.tck.pc.mylib.PCPoint;
import org.apache.jdo.tck.util.BatchTestRunner;
/**
* <B>Title:</B> Get Transactional ObjectId With No Transaction <br>
* <B>Keywords:</B> identity <br>
* <B>Assertion ID:</B> A12.5.6-16 <br>
* <B>Assertion Description: </B> If there is no transaction in progress, or if none of the key
* fields is being modified, then PersistenceManager.getTransactionalObjectId has the same behavior
* as getObjectId.
*/
public class GetTransactionalObjectIdWithNoTransaction extends PersistenceManagerTest {
/** */
private static final String ASSERTION_FAILED =
"Assertion A12.5.6-16 (GetTransactionalObjectIdWithNoTransaction) failed: ";
/**
* The <code>main</code> is called when the class is directly executed from the command line.
*
* @param args The arguments passed to the program.
*/
public static void main(String[] args) {
BatchTestRunner.run(GetTransactionalObjectIdWithNoTransaction.class);
}
/** */
public void testGetTransactionalObjectIdWithNoTransaction() {
pm = getPM();
Transaction tx = pm.currentTransaction();
try {
PCPoint p1 = new PCPoint();
tx.begin();
pm.makePersistent(p1);
Object oid = pm.getObjectId(p1);
tx.commit();
Object toid = pm.getTransactionalObjectId(p1);
if (!toid.equals(oid)) {
fail(
ASSERTION_FAILED,
"pm.getTransactionalObjectId(p1) returned unexpected ObjectId, expected "
+ oid
+ ", got "
+ toid);
}
} finally {
if ((tx != null) && tx.isActive()) tx.rollback();
}
pm.close();
pm = null;
}
}
